PROPERTY

This covers your physical property including your buildings, your equipment, your materials or stock, tools, office furniture and more.

Not insuring to the full value can cost you! If you don’t have the right amount of insurance, your claim payment will be reduced. And remember, there is a difference between market value and rebuild/replacement cost.

Cyber Insurance

Cyber Liability Insurance defends against the financial impacts of cyber attacks, including data breaches, ransomware, and hacking incidents. It covers costs like legal fees, customer notifications, credit monitoring, and business interruption losses.

Business Interruption Insurance

Business Interruption Insurance safeguards your company’s financial stability when unforeseen events force a temporary shutdown. It covers lost income, ongoing expenses such as rent and payroll, and helps you get back on your feet quickly.

Property Floater Insurance

Coverage for your tools, equipment, and materials while at the job site and while in transit.
